Weather in December

December, the first month of the winter in Intipucá, is still a hot month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 21.8°C (71.2°F) and 31.8°C (89.2°F).

Temperature

The commencement of December records an average high-temperature of a still hot 31.8°C (89.2°F), barely varying from November's 31.5°C (88.7°F). Intipucá's average low-temperature in December is measured at an agreeable 21.8°C (71.2°F).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in December in Intipucá is 64%.

Rainfall

In Intipucá, in December, it is raining for 3.9 days, with typically 3mm (0.12")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 201.6 rainfall days, and 974mm (38.35")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

December has the shortest days of the year, with an average of 11h and 24min of daylight.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:59 and sunset at 17:23. On the last day of December, sunrise is at 06:14 and sunset at 17:36 CST.

Average temperature in December - Intipucá, El Salvador
Average temperature in December
Intipucá, El Salvador
  • Average high temperature in December: 31.8°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is April (34.4°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is October (30.6°C).

  • Average low temperature in December: 21.8°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is April (25.8°C).
The coldest months (with the lowest average low temperature) are January and December (21.8°C).
